Subject: DR drill Friday — Gatewick turnstile counters

Hi — heads up for your review: Friday we're killing the Gatewick turnstile counter feed at the Marlow Stadium test site to check failover. Counts should buffer locally and replay. If the replay store stays sealed after restore, ops will unseal it manually. The recovery passphrase is included just below.

strongbox words: druvan-lamys-eliius-jorax-istox-soreth-ulays-gilix-ralix-oliiel-norwyn-casvan-praius

Subject: Baseline file babysitting — new owner

Hey on-call folks, quick note. The Glimmerport static-analysis baseline file (`baseline.sarif` in the tools repo) has a new keeper as of Monday. If CI starts failing on baseline drift, don't just regenerate it at 2 a.m. — that hides real findings. Page instead, or leave the build red until morning. Reviews of any baseline change now go through one person.

account owner for bahif-yageg: Eliath Ulair Quenvan Kasok

Changed: driver-assignment heuristic now weighs live traffic estimates and driver shift-end times, replacing the pure nearest-driver rule. Support impact: customers may see a slightly farther driver assigned if that driver can complete the trip before shift end; this is expected behavior, not a bug. Assignments made under the old heuristic before the rollout are unaffected. A feature flag allows per-region rollback for 30 days. Escalate any reports of empty assignment queues immediately to the heuristic owner named below.

signatory, yahog-badug: Quenix Ulaael

## v2.9.0 — Changed defaults

Permessage-deflate is now disabled by default on Relayspan's websocket gateway. Compression across untrusted frames created a plausible compression-oracle vector, and CPU cost under fan-out load outweighed bandwidth savings. Operators who still need compression must opt in per-route after reviewing threat exposure. The defaults now shipped are as follows.

deployment values, hafop-fahag:
wenael:
  pin: 9737
  metrics_host: metrics.wenael.lumicsys.internal
  tenant: holwyn
  seal: seal_b99b9847